Online Halal Seminar: The 6th Seminar on Indonesia's Halal Certification - Legal Regulations and Application Procedures - (November 26, 2024, 2:00p.m.–3:00 p.m.)
In Indonesia, the gradual implementation of mandatory halal certification began on October 18, 2024. Initially, food and beverage products, as well as related products and services, are required to clarify whether they have obtained halal certification or are non-halal.
In collaboration with LPPOM MUI, a halal inspection and certification body in Indonesia, Yano Research Institute Ltd. will provide information on the current state of Indonesia's halal certification and its application procedures.
